Featured in the book 'Jam Bands: North America's Hottest Live Groups', Post Junction brings together funk, jazz, and rock with an emphasis on improvisation. Influences include Parliament/Funkadelic, Sly and the Family Stone, Jerry Garcia Band, Frank Zappa, and Miles Davis. 2006 has seen Post Junction jamming with funk legends George Clinton and Bernie Worrell, inspiring the band to reach for new levels of the funk. ------------ "Post Junction is a promising funk/groove band... has a musically smart sound that veers on the more rock side of jazz/funk/groove fusions. It also boasts better-than-average vocals and more focused songs for this genre, which could give it an edge. A prime example is "Time For Some Answers" with its rhythmic undertow and funky lead guitar work. Other highlights are the alluring instrumental grooves of "Vibe," which aptly lives up to its title and the soulful tones of "Stare Into the Hole." - Mick Skidmore, Relix Magazine
